This nationally recognised qualification gives you both the core and specialist skills needed to thrive in a wide range of cargo security screening roles.

You’ll learn how to:

  • Screen passengers, baggage, and cargo for prohibited items

  • Conduct physical searches and control access to secure areas

  • Identify and handle weapons, explosives, and other threats

  • Communicate clearly and professionally in high-pressure environments

Students will learn the skills to identify and prevent potential security risks and get experience using operational equipment, including X-ray machines, metal detectors and explosive trace detection technology.

All new screening officers in the aviation sectors will be required to hold the AVI20118 Certificate II Transport Security Protection. This qualification includes the units of competency required by Transport Security Screening Officers to perform transport security screening functions including air cargo examination. A Transport Security Screening Officer must also apply effective communication skills to work in a broad range of transport security protection roles.

On successful completion, participants will be issued with a Qualification with the following units:

Core Units

  • AVIO0015 Undertake physical search of cargo and articles
  • AVIO0009 Identify and handle weapons, explosives and prohibited items
  • AVIG0001 Work effectively in a transport security environment
  • AVIO0007 Control access to and exit from a security sensitive area
  • AVIO0008 Establish and maintain a sterile sensitive area

Air Cargo Examination Officer Elective Units

  • AVIO0005 Conduct screening using explosive trace detection
  • AVIO0003 Apply electronic metal detection
  • AVIO0014 Screen articles by interpreting X-ray images
  • AVIF0015 Apply awareness of dangerous goods and hazardous substances in the transport security environment

Students enrolling into the Certificate II in Transport Security Protection must have passed, or have applied for:

  • Either a ASIC or MSIC Job Ready Certificate (Background Check); or
  • When already employed, a ASIC or MSIC Card

Please click the following link as it contains important information regarding the ASIC/MSIC application, including identifying what type of card you require, information on issuing bodies, criteria for passing the check, reasons why an application may be refused and options if your application is refused. https://www.cisc.gov.au/information-for-your-industry/transport

Individuals undertaking this qualification must have passed a valid background check prior to accessing security-restricted resources associated with AVIG0001 Work effectively in a transport security environment (associated with the classroom training). Students that have applied for, but do not pass their valid background check* will not be able to attend the classroom training. Where this occurs, students will be refunded the cost of the course minus a 10% administration fee.

*If your application for an ASIC or MSIC is unsuccessful due to an adverse criminal record, you, your employer/agent on your behalf or your issuing body have the option of applying to the Secretary of the Department for a discretionary review. There is no additional cost for this discretionary review. More information about this process can be found in the link listed above.

This can be obtained by submitting an application to an ASIC/MSIC Issuing Body. Some employers may be Issuing Bodies or may have existing relationships with one. Please note it typically takes 8-16 days for your application to be processed.

Licence & Regulatory Requirements

All new screeners in the aviation and maritime sectors must hold the AVI20118 Certificate II in Transport Security Protection from 16 June 2021. If a screener performs other duties, such as an airport or maritime security guard, they are still obligated to meet all requirements for those roles.
